Pre-Installation Requirements and Pool Preparation

Before installing the Hayward Aqua Rite system, ensure your pool is ready. Check that the pool water contains the correct salt concentration, typically between 2,700 and 3,400 PPM.

Inspect your pool equipment to ensure compatibility with the Aqua Rite system. Clean or replace existing filters and verify that all plumbing connections are secure and free from leaks.

Ensure the area around the pool equipment pad is clear and accessible. Review local building codes and regulations to confirm compliance with electrical and plumbing requirements.

Finally, familiarize yourself with the manual to understand the system components and necessary tools for a successful installation. Proper preparation ensures a smooth setup process.

Step-by-Step Installation Process

Begin by mounting the Aqua Rite control unit near the pool equipment, ensuring it is level and securely fastened. Next, install the salt cell in the pool’s return line, following the manufacturer’s flow direction guidelines.

Connect the cell to the control unit using the provided cables, ensuring all connections are tight and protected from moisture. Install the flow sensor in the return line to monitor water flow accurately.

Connect the system to your pool’s filtration system and ensure all plumbing connections are secure. Finally, power on the unit and follow the control panel prompts to complete the setup. Always refer to the manual for specific details and safety precautions.

Electrical Connections and System Configuration

Connect the Hayward Aqua Rite to a dedicated 240V electrical circuit, ensuring compliance with local codes. Hire a licensed electrician if unsure. The system requires a GFCI-protected circuit for safety.

Configure the control panel by setting the salt level target (typically 2700-3400 ppm) and chlorine output percentage. Synchronize the system with your pool pump’s operation schedule for optimal performance.

After wiring, test all connections and ensure the control panel displays proper functionality. Refer to the manual for specific configuration details and troubleshooting if issues arise.

Initial Start-Up and Calibration

After installation, power on the system and allow it to initialize. Check the control panel for error codes and ensure all connections are secure. Measure and enter the pool volume, then set the desired chlorine output percentage. Test the water for proper salt levels, typically between 2,700-3,400 ppm, and adjust as needed. Allow the system to run continuously for 24-48 hours to stabilize chlorine production. Calibrate the generator by testing chlorine levels and fine-tuning the output to maintain the recommended 1-3 ppm range. Regular monitoring ensures optimal performance and prevents imbalances in water chemistry. Proper calibration is essential for safe and effective pool sanitization.

Regular Maintenance Tasks for Optimal Performance

Regular maintenance ensures the Hayward Aqua Rite system operates efficiently. Start by cleaning the salt cell every 3-6 months to remove mineral buildup. Use a mixture of water and muriatic acid, following the manual’s instructions. Always check salt levels, maintaining the recommended concentration to prevent damage. Inspect the electrical connections, ensuring they are secure and free from corrosion. Also, monitor the control panel for error codes and address them promptly. Regularly test pool water chemistry, adjusting chlorine levels as needed. Schedule professional inspections annually to identify potential issues early. Proper upkeep extends the lifespan of your system and ensures consistent, safe chlorine generation for a clean pool environment. Consistency in maintenance prevents unexpected breakdowns and enhances overall performance.

Cleaning the Salt Cell and Checking Salt Levels

Cleaning the salt cell is essential for maintaining the Hayward Aqua Rite system’s efficiency. Use a mixture of water and muriatic acid to remove mineral deposits. Always disconnect power before cleaning. After cleaning, rinse thoroughly and reinstall. Check salt levels monthly, ensuring they meet the recommended concentration. Low levels can reduce chlorine production, while excessive levels may damage the system. Use a salt test strip or pool test kit for accurate readings. Adjust salt levels gradually, testing after each addition to avoid over-saturation. Proper salt management ensures optimal chlorine generation and extends the cell’s lifespan. Regular monitoring prevents issues like low chlorine output or cell corrosion, keeping your pool water clean and safe. Consistent maintenance is key to reliable system performance.
